Second Chance Islands books in publication order
4 books
The Billionaire's Hideaway
by Jenna Brandt
2019
Billionaire playboy Ethan Winthrop is sent to a Maine island after a public scandal. Nicole Hutton needs money to save her family's lighthouse, and their fake marriage becomes harder to keep pretend.
The Billionaire's Reunion
by Jenna Brandt
2019
Former high-school quarterback Spencer Wilmington reconnects with Molly Price, once his assigned tutor and secret love. Their island reunion tests whether two people who missed their first chance can try again.
The Billionaire's Christmas
by Jenna Brandt
2020
Olympic gold medalist Blake Witlock is famous, wealthy, and used to attention he cannot trust. A wellness coach and an island-resort job give him a Christmas season that may change his priorities.
The Billionaire's Duty
by Jenna Brandt
2020
Liliana wants freedom from a restrictive royal life, while Crown Prince Maxwell wants to escape his duties. Childhood sweethearts face an arranged marriage and must decide whether their old bond can become real love.

Series background & context
Second Chance Islands takes billionaire romance away from boardrooms and places it on an island, where people with money and influence cannot always outrun their past. Jenna Brandt uses the setting for stories about redemption, old love, responsibility, and the choices people make when a quieter life becomes possible.
The men in these books may have wealth, titles, public attention, or family expectations. That does not mean they have solved the important parts of their lives. A former sweetheart, an arranged future, a local woman protecting her home, or a holiday reunion forces them to look beyond the role they have been playing.
The island changes the rules.
A close community and limited space make it harder to hide. Characters have to face old hurts, family conflicts, and the question of whether they can put another person's needs ahead of their own comfort. Romance grows alongside efforts to protect a business, a landmark, or a community.
The books are connected standalones, united by the island setting and by heroes who need a reset more than they realize. The tone is clean and comforting, with faith, second chances, and a bit of escapist wealth.
Start with The Billionaire's Duty or The Billionaire's Hideaway for the island world, then continue in publication order for returning places and themes.
